Product Overview Cast Iron Products classified under HS code 7325 encompass a broad range of items crafted from cast iron - a group of iron-carbon alloys with a carbon content greater than 2%. Key characteristics of these products include their considerable hardness, resistance to wear and deformation, and their noted longevity. This category comprises a diverse assortment of products, including sanitary ware, grinding balls and similar articles for mills, and other cast articles. In terms of commercial applications, cast iron products are widely utilized in industries such as food service (for cooking utensils), retail (as weights and measures), and various processing industries (as machinery parts). The market positioning of these products hinges on their durability, versatility, and cost-effectiveness, making them a competitive choice in various sectors. Cast iron products Chapter Note

1.- In this Chapter the expression “cast iron” applies to products obtained by casting in which iron predominates by weight over each of the other elements and which do not comply with the chemical composition of steel as defined in Note 1 (d) to Chapter 72. 2.- In this Chapter the word “wire” means hot or cold-formed products of any cross-sectional shape, of which no cross-sectional dimension exceeds 16 mm.
